    Rationale and design of assessment of lipophilic vs. hydrophilic statin therapy in acute myocardial infarction (the ALPS-AMI) study

    SummaryBackgroundStatins reduce the incidence of cardiovascular events in patients with acute myocardial infarction (AMI). Although all statins are equally effective in secondary prevention, there might be certain differences in the effects of lipophilic and hydrophilic statins. Therefore, our aim is to compare the effectiveness of lipophilic atorvastatin and hydrophilic pravastatin in secondary prevention after AMI.Methods and resultsThis study is a prospective, randomized, open-label, multicenter study of 500 patients with AMI. Patients that have undergone successful percutaneous coronary intervention will be randomly allocated to receive either atorvastatin or pravastatin with the treatment goal of lowering their low-density lipoprotein-cholesterol level below 100mg/dl for 2 years. The primary endpoint will be death due to any cause, nonfatal MI, nonfatal stroke, unstable angina, or congestive heart failure requiring hospital admission, or any type of coronary revascularization.ConclusionThis is the first multicenter trial to compare the effects and safety of lipophilic and hydrophilic statin therapy in Japanese patients with AMI. It addresses an important issue and could influence the use of statin treatment in the secondary prevention of coronary artery disease

    Catheter ablation of non-inducible atrial tachycardia after surgical repair of heart disease

    We present a patient with non-inducible atrial tachycardia (AT) after atriotomy for surgical repair of heart disease who underwent ablation successfully. Using a 3-D mapping system, we presumed the atriotomy site on the lateral right atrial wall by searching for linear double potentials (DP) during sinus/paced rhythm from the coronary sinus, but it was evaluated incompletely. We could verify the edges of the atriotomy scar precisely by pacing from close to the linear DP lesion and the opposite site. After ablation between the presumed atriotomy scar and the inferior vena cava and cavotricuspid isthmus, no AT recurred without anti-arrhythmic drugs.ArticleHEART AND VESSELS. 27(1):114-118 (2012)journal articl

    High concentrations of omega-3 fatty acids are associated with the development of atrial fibrillation in the Japanese population

    The favorable effect of fish oils rich in n-3 polyunsaturated fatty acids (PUFAs) on the development of atrial fibrillation (AF) is controversial. The relationship between the serum concentrations of n-3 PUFAs and the incidence of AF is unclear; therefore, in the present study, we aimed to elucidate this relationship. We evaluated the serum concentrations of n-3 PUFAs in 110 patients with AF, 46 patients with ischemic heart disease (IHD) and no AF, and 36 healthy volunteers. Thirty-six patients had a history of IHD (IHD-AF group) and 74 did not (L-AF group). The eicosapentaenoic acid (EPA) levels in the L-AF group were higher than those in the IHD-AF and control groups (117 +/- A 64, 76 +/- A 30, and 68 +/- A 23 mu g/ml, respectively); the docosahexaenoic acid (DHA) levels showed the same pattern (170 +/- A 50, 127 +/- A 27, and 126 +/- A 35 mu g/ml, respectively). In both the L-AF and IHD-AF groups, the EPA levels in patients with persistent and permanent AF were higher than those in patients with paroxysmal AF (L-AF 131 +/- A 74 vs. 105 +/- A 51 mu g/ml; IHD-AF 82 +/- A 28 vs 70 +/- A 33 mu g/ml). Multivariate analysis showed that cases of AF were associated with higher levels of EPA but not DHA. In this Japanese population study, the EPA and DHA levels in patients with L-AF were higher than those in normal subjects. In particular, the EPA level was associated with the incidence of AF. These findings suggest that an excess of EPA might be a precipitating factor of AF.ArticleHEART AND VESSELS. 28(4):497-504 (2013)journal articl

    Additive effect of pneumococcal vaccine and influenza vaccine on acute exacerbation in patients with chronic lung disease

    To determine the clinical efficacy of combined vaccination with 23-valent pneumococcal vaccine (PV) and influenza vaccine (IV) against pneumonia and acute exacerbation of chronic lung diseases (CLD), we conducted an open-label, randomized, controlled study among 167 adults with CLD over a 2-year period. Subjects were randomly assigned to a PV + IV group (n = 87) or an IV group (n = 80). The number of patients with CLD experiencing infectious acute exacerbation (P = 0.022), but not pneumonia (P = 0.284), was significantly lower in the PV + IV group compared with the IV group. When these subjects were divided into subgroups, an additive effect of PV with IV in preventing infectious acute exacerbation was significant only in patients with chronic obstructive pulmonary diseases (P = 0.037). In patients with CLD, the Kaplan-Meier survival curves demonstrated a significant difference for infectious acute exacerbation (P = 0.016) between the two groups. An additive effect of PV with IV on infectious acute exacerbation was found during the first year after vaccination (P = 0.019), but not during the second year (P = 0.342), and was associated with serotype-specific immune response in sera of these patients who used PV during the same period

    Coagulation Activity is Increased in the Left Atria of Patients With Paroxysmal Atrial Fibrillation During the Non-Paroxysmal Period - Comparison With Chronic Atrial Fibrillation -

    Background: Evaluation of plasma markers of thrombin activity (thrombin-antithrombin HI complex: TAT), active fibrinolysis (plasmin-a 2-plasmin inhibitor complex: PIC), and platelet activity (platelet factor 4: PF4) is useful for identifying patients with various cardiovascular disorders who are at high risk of thrornboembolism. In this study, these markers were investigated in the left atria (LA) of patients with paroxysmal atrial fibrillation (pAF) in the non-paroxysmal period. Methods and Results: Patients with pAF (n=10) and chronic AF (cAF) (n=10) were enrol led. TAT, PIC, and PF4 levels were determined in blood samples obtained from the LA of AF patients before radiolrequency catheter ablation. TAT levels were high in both pAF and cAF patients. PF4 levels were slightly elevated in both groups. but there was no significant difference between the groups. On the other hand, PIC levels in both groups were almost within normal limits, again with no significant difference between groups. Conclusions: Coagulation activity is elevated in the LA of patients with pAF, even in the non-paroxysmal period, so these patients are at high risk of thromboembolism and anticoagulant therapy is indicated.ArticleCIRCULATION JOURNAL. 73(8):1403-1407 (2009)journal articl
